There is a > session id property can I use that? > > On Aug 27, 10:49 am, Jason Meckley <[email protected]> wrote: > > > one last thing. once the session is bound to the context use > > factory.GetCurrentSession() to access the opened session. > > > On Aug 27, 12:47 pm, Jason Meckley <[email protected]> wrote: > > > > I use the thread context (current session context) for messaging > > > services. > > > in my config file... > > > <property name="current_session_context">thread</property> > > > > //when a message is received. > > > if(CurrentSessionContext.HasBind(factory)) return; > > > > var session = factory.OpenSession(); > > > CurrentSessionContext.Bind(session); > > > > //when a message finishes processing > > > if(CurrentSessionContext.HasBind(factory) == false) return; > > > > var session = CurrentSessionContext.Unbind(factory); > > > session.Dispose(); > > > > With rhino.servicebus the mechanism for handling this is called > > > IMessageModule. NServiceBus has a similar interface, but i don't know > > > the name of it. as long as you do not pass entities in a message you > > > will be ok. otherwise you need to deal with disconnecting and > > > reconnecting the object to the session. a DTO is much easier to work > > > with and much more explicit. > > > > On Aug 27, 12:19 pm, Amzath <[email protected]> wrote: > > > > > We are running into an session issue in multi-threaded WCF and > > > > NService bus application.
